Transaction c8279889164dbbd7b8b5632886ef5ac566aa831c3f743bfbd57e5539255364e3
1 Input
1 Output
-
c8279889164dbbd7b8b5632886ef5ac566aa831c3f743bfbd57e5539255364e3:0
- value
- 3056046
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24b05d6cb64d2cdc0067799bd34f0eb58a470bc8 OP_EQUAL
- address
- 3531XVyyfq3cPQ9Lcvif8ETNU3MfNERLwu